MySQL と他のデータベース間の統合および相互運用性プロジェクトの概要を体験してください
1. はじめに
MySQL は、一般的に使用されているリレーショナル データベース管理システムであり、さまざまな分野で広く使用されています。あらゆる分野で。しかし、実際のアプリケーションでは、ビジネス ニーズやデータ管理要件を満たすために、他のデータベースと統合して相互運用する必要がある場合があります。この記事では、MySQL と他のデータベース間の統合および相互運用性プロジェクトの経験を要約し、実際の開発に携わるすべての人にインスピレーションを与え、役立つことを願っています。
2. MySQL と他のデータベースの統合方法
- データベース接続: MySQL は、データの共有と交換を実現するために、ODBC、JDBC などの方法を介した他のデータベースとの接続をサポートしています。これらの接続方法を使用して接続文字列と構成ファイルを確立し、他のデータベースとの接続とデータ送信を実現できます。
- データベース レプリケーション: MySQL のレプリケーション機能は、ある MySQL データベースから別の MySQL データベースにデータをコピーしたり、MySQL から他のタイプのデータベースにデータをコピーしたりすることもできます。正しいレプリケーション構成をセットアップすることにより、データのリアルタイム同期と相互運用性を実現できます。
- データベースのインポートとエクスポート: MySQL は、MySQL データを SQL、CSV、XML、その他の形式にエクスポートしたり、他のデータベースから MySQL にデータをインポートしたりできる、さまざまなインポートおよびエクスポート ツールを提供します。これらのツールを通じて、データの移行と相互運用を簡単に行うことができます。
3. MySQL と他のデータベース間の統合プロジェクトの経験
- MySQL と Oracle の統合プロジェクト
大企業では、データベース内のデータを統合する必要があります。 Oracle データベースと MySQL データベースのデータを統合して共有します。データベース接続メソッドを使用して、MySQL で ODBC 接続文字列と構成ファイルを確立し、Oracle データベースに接続しました。 SQL ステートメントを記述して、Oracle から MySQL の対応するテーブルにデータをインポートします。同時に、MySQL のレプリケーション機能を使用して、データのリアルタイム同期を実現します。最後に、エクスポート ツールを使用して、MySQL 内のデータが他のシステムで使用できるように XML 形式にエクスポートされます。
- MySQL と SQL Server の統合プロジェクト
クロスプラットフォーム プロジェクトでは、SQL Server データベースのデータと MySQL データベースのデータを統合し、相互運用する必要があります。データベース接続メソッドを使用して、ODBC および JDBC 接続文字列と構成ファイルを確立し、SQL Server と MySQL 間の接続を実現しました。 SQL ステートメントとストアド プロシージャを記述することにより、データの共有と同期が実現されます。同時に、データの移行と相互運用性は、MySQL のインポートおよびエクスポート ツールを通じて実現されます。
- MySQL と MongoDB の統合プロジェクト
ビッグ データ分析プロジェクトでは、MongoDB データベースのデータと MySQL データベースのデータを統合し、相互運用する必要があります。データベースレプリケーション方式を採用し、MySQLのレプリケーション機能を利用して、MongoDB内のデータをMySQLの対応するテーブルにリアルタイムでコピーしました。同時に、MySQL のエクスポート ツールを使用して、MongoDB 内のデータを他のシステムで使用できるように CSV 形式にエクスポートします。このようにして、MongoDB と MySQL の間のデータ共有と相互運用性が実現されます。
4. 結論と展望
上記のプロジェクト経験の概要を通じて、私たちは MySQL と他のデータベース間の統合と相互運用性の方法と実践について学びました。統合方法を適切に選択し、正しい接続文字列と構成ファイルを構成し、適切なツールとテクノロジを使用することで、異なるデータベース間でのデータ共有と相互運用性を実現できます。将来的には、新しいデータベース テクノロジの出現に伴い、MySQL とその他のデータベースの統合と相互運用性を引き続き探求し、ビジネス開発とニーズにより多くのサポートとソリューションを提供していきます。
記事の単語数: 490 ワード
以上がMySQL と他のデータベース間の統合および相互運用性プロジェクトの経験の概要の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。